Today, IVF has advanced in many ways, and one of the most reassuring developments has been Frozen Embryo Transfer (FET). In this method, embryos are not transferred immediately after they are created. Instead, they are frozen and transferred in a later cycle, when the woman’s body is more prepared.

Over the last decade, this process has moved on to become a standard part of treatment in clinics worldwide, including in India. The reason is simple. Modern freezing techniques such as vitrification have made outcomes with frozen embryos as good as, and usually better than, fresh transfers. For many couples, this change works wonders with higher chances of success, fewer complications, and a smoother journey overall.

Understanding Frozen Embryo Transfer

A simple question may come up in your mind. Why do we freeze embryos? There may be several reasons. Sometimes more embryos are created than can be transferred in one cycle. And at times, the lining of the uterus is not ready to support implantation at that moment. In other cases, couples choose to wait because of medical treatments, personal commitments, or simply the need for a mental pause before the next step.

A frozen embryo transfer means taking one of those preserved embryos, thawing it carefully in the laboratory, and then transferring it into the uterus in a new cycle. The process in essence is straightforward. But what makes it more remarkable is when embryos survive the process.

With vitrification, embryos are frozen in seconds at very low temperatures. This prevents damage from ice crystals. It also keeps the embryo healthy and structurally intact. Once thawed, the embryo is just as capable of implanting and developing as a fresh one.

There are also added advantages like embryos can be frozen after performing  preimplantation genetic testing (PGT) if needed. This is usually done in failed ivf cycles to have  greater confidence that the embryo chosen is the genetically healthiest one.

Why Frozen Embryo Transfer Can Make a Difference

Every IVF journey is unique. And what works best can differ from one couple to another. Still, several reasons explain why FET has become an important option.

Better timing for the implantation 

After ovarian stimulation, the hormone levels in the body can be unusually high. This is needed to produce multiple eggs. But sometimes, it may not always be the best environment for the uterus. You may want to wait for a later cycle so as to allow the lining to recover and reach a more natural state, which can improve the chances of implantation.

A safer approach in some cases

If you are at risk of ovarian hyperstimulation syndrome (OHSS), freezing embryos and postponing transfer is usually the safest option. It reduces complications and allows the body to return to balance before pregnancy begins.

Flexibility when life needs it

Every couple may not be ready for the transfer right away. You may need time to recover physically and emotionally. Also, there are chances that you are undergoing medical treatments or need to plan carefully around personal or professional commitments. Freezing embryos provides the reassurance. They will still be there when the time is right.

Selecting the healthiest embryo

Freezing allows time for closer observation of embryo development  for genetic testing if desired. This can lower the risk of miscarriage and increase the likelihood of a healthy pregnancy.

The Frozen Embryo Transfer Step by Step

Although an FET cycle is simpler than a fresh IVF cycle, it still needs great precision. Each step plays a role in creating the best possible conditions for the embryo to implant.

Step 1

Preparing the uterus: The first step is to check your uterine lining to see if it is receptive. This can be done naturally. By tracking your ovulation or through a medicated cycle with estrogen and progesterone. The aim is always the same. And that is to create a lining that is thick, soft, and welcoming for the embryo.

Step 2

Monitoring and timing: The fertility team will check the thickness and appearance of your endometrium. You have to take some ultrasound scans or sometimes blood tests. Once it is ready, progesterone support is started. The length of progesterone support is matched to the age of the embryo that will be transferred. For instance, a blastocyst is usually transferred on  7 days of progesterone.

Step 3

Thawing the embryo: On the day of transfer, the embryology team carefully warms the frozen embryo back to body temperature using thawing  techniques. The health of the embryo is checked to ensure it has survived well and is suitable for transfer.

Step 4

The transfer itself: This step is usually said to be one of the simplest parts of the IVF process. But it will carry a great emotional meaning for you. For the transfer, a thin catheter is used to gently place the embryos into your uterus under ultrasound guidance. The procedure is quick and does not need anaesthesia. Most likely, you are able to resume your normal routine the same day.

Step 5

Support after transfer: Support after transfer: Progesterone medication is continued after the procedure. It is to support your uterine lining and help the embryo implant.

Step 6

The two-week wait:  14 days after transfer, a blood test confirms whether implantation has been successful. This waiting period can feel long and emotionally intense for you. But it is a natural part of the journey. In fact, fertility clinics also provide counselling and advice to help couples cope with this stage.

How Much Does FET Improve Success Rates?

The impact of FET on success rates depends on individual to individual. Research has shown that women with PCOS or those who produced many eggs during stimulation usually have better results with FET than with fresh transfers. For women with regular cycles and no complications, outcomes are similar.

What this means is that choosing to freeze does not lower your chances. In fact, for many couples, it creates conditions that make success more likely. This ability to select the healthiest embryo along with the result is a process that is effective as well as reassuring.

Points to Consider

FET is generally safe and widely used. But there are still some points to keep in mind. Yes, there are advantages, like the process lowers the risk of OHSS and provides flexibility in timing. So, doctors may recommend a natural-cycle FET. But it will depend on your health and cycle regularity.

It is also important to remember that results depend on many factors: age, embryo quality, uterine health, and the clinic’s expertise. A detailed discussion with a fertility specialist is the best way to understand personal chances and to make decisions.
